Transaction 6d08d23b77de3c276117597f0123c86abbad36e02f50abe672c4e05adf4c7b27

1 Input
2 Outputs
  • 6d08d23b77de3c276117597f0123c86abbad36e02f50abe672c4e05adf4c7b27:0
  • value  165342
    address  37cFgK3NFcsvzyGkFX82PKZ5NmDGkyEidY
  • 6d08d23b77de3c276117597f0123c86abbad36e02f50abe672c4e05adf4c7b27:1
  • value  1587010
    address  33hGwSQAuikUhY7KF7g4idBDvvQi7kbYbg